Welcome To The Dental Oasis of Metrowest Whether you need a cleaning, a filling, or even a brand new smile, we are here to help. Great dental care doesn’t just make for a fantastic smile, it also helps promote overall health and wellness. We want you to have the confidence to share your smile with the world.